The Indian film industry has witnessed a significant surge in piracy cases over the years, with numerous movies falling prey to online piracy. One such movie that was heavily pirated is Raaz 3, a supernatural thriller film released in 2012. The movie, starring Emraan Hashmi, Eisha Singh, and Tushar Joshi, was a commercial success, but its success was marred by the rampant piracy that plagued its release. One of the notorious websites associated with the piracy of Raaz 3 is Filmyzilla, a notorious online platform that has been consistently linked to the illegal distribution of copyrighted content.

The Indian horror film genre has undergone a massive evolution over the last few decades. Moving away from the campy, low-budget thrillers of the 1980s, contemporary Bollywood horror has embraced high production values, psychological depth, and supernatural intrigue. At the pinnacle of this transition stands the Raaz franchise, spearheaded by filmmakers Mahesh Bhatt and Vikram Bhatt. Released in 2012, Raaz 3: The Third Dimension emerged as a major commercial success, blending supernatural horror with the dark, cutthroat realities of the entertainment industry.
